  • It's learnt that Vidhu Vinod Chopra has finalised Nicolas Cage for his film Broken Horses. The movie will go on the floors early next year.

    "Vidhu is currently in Los Angeles, working on for Broken Horses. Even in Mumbai, he was in touch with his Hollywood contacts for the cast and crew. Cage has been confirmed for one of the leading roles just a few days ago," says our source.

    Reportedly, Mickey Rourke has also been approached for an important role in the gangster film that Chopra is producing in association with Reliance Big Pictures. Apparently, Broken Horses is inspired by the filmmaker's Parinda, starring Anil Kapoor and Madhuri Dixit.

    "Broken Horses keeps the soul of Parinda intact. But it explores the same genre in a diverse setup," says our source.

    While Chopra couldn't be contacted, Nitin Desai, who's the production designer of the movie, says, "All I can say is that I'm working on Broken Horses. Vinod is the best person to talk about anything related to the film."
